Post by: JimmyD3 on July 14, 2025, 10:38:25 PM
I think there are too many long distance GV spawns, makes it too difficult for brute force captures with the ability to spawn into the town from across the map.  Need to send someone on a long distance joy ride to kill a distant VH or barracks that shouldnt realistically spawn that far to begin with.

Point taken, for me the most difficult part of the map design is the gv spawns. Base layouts are pretty much determined by Radar coverage. Strat layout is pretty much based on available acreage in a relatively isolated area. Each base has a maximum of 8 spawn outs, with theoretical unlimited spawns in.

What puzzles me is those that have issues with having to fly long distances to get a fight, and yet don't like the close proximity of adjacent bases on the newer maps. This also can apply to the long range spawns, while every base does not need one, it can, selectively, increase the gv battles, imho.

Thanks for the feedback Haggerty, I appreciate it and I will try to be more attentive to this issue.  :salute
